After his recent appearance on SmackDown, NBA All Star guard Jalen Brunson says he wants to be part of a future WWE event in Indiana.

WWE presented the June 28 edition of Friday Night SmackDown from Madison Square Garden in New York City.

The show featured New York Knicks All Star guard Jalen Brunson appearing alongside LA Knight in a segment with Logan Paul and Indiana Pacers All Star guard Tyrese Haliburton.

While Haliburton got to make an entrance alongside the current United States Champion, Brunson was shown at ringside before getting involved when his NBA rival tried to help Paul get the win.

On the latest edition of the Roommates Show podcast, Jalen Brunson discussed wanting to be part of a future WWE event in Indiana. He said:

“One of the best things about WWE is the entrances. The pops you get and everything.”

“Watching the best returns and seeing these dudes come out where it’s been a while.”

“The next time, hopefully the next time I do it, I can do it in Indiana so it would be the opposite. See how that goes. Might as well keep the storyline going,”
